3 Things to Consider When Choosing a Drug Rehab in Plainsboro, NJ

Do They Offer Relapse Prevention Techniques?

Relapse prevention is one of the most essential components of recovery. This is because addiction is a relapsing condition, and you may always have a high risk of falling back to your old drug using habits even after having been through a treatment program.

For this reason, you may want to check into a drug rehab program in Plainsboro that offers a wide variety of relapse prevention techniques. These may come in the form of 12 step support group meetings, non-12 step meetings, individual therapy, group counseling, family counseling, and sober living programs, among others.

Should I Choose Inpatient or Outpatient Treatment?

The best way to determine if you are going to need inpatient or outpatient treatment is by going for a thorough assessment and evaluation. This way, you will be able to get more information about the extent, severity, and duration of your addiction, as well as the existence (if any) of other co-occurring mental health and medical disorders.

Outpatient treatment in Plainsboro is recommended if you have a relatively new or mild substance use disorder without any other co-occurring disorders. Inpatient treatment, on the other hand, would be ideal if your addiction is severe or accompanied by a co-occurring disorder.

What Kind of Setting Is the Rehab In?

There are many things that you should think about while looking for a drug rehab program in Plainsboro. For instance, you need to find out as much as you can about the setting in which the rehab is located.

If it is close to a high-risk neighborhood, your probability of relapsing would be higher - especially if you choose outpatient treatment. The important thing is to ensure that you choose a rehab center that is located in a setting that can motivate you to continue with your recovery journey over the long term.
